Output 8a668d15149e54fa0ae0d2e877323d879a716148cedd9a177b7ee7dbb8b73d23:0

value
20931400
script pubkey
OP_0 OP_PUSHBYTES_20 8e667f287b8ac93d09fa1acae24a97a80bb1585f
address
bc1q3en872rm3tyn6z06rt9wyj5h4q9mzkzl8jt0f0
transaction
8a668d15149e54fa0ae0d2e877323d879a716148cedd9a177b7ee7dbb8b73d23